imageMaspeth, N.Y. ... Members of Holy Cross R.C. Church in Maspeth, N.Y. responded to the urging of their pastor, Msgr. Peter Zendzian (standing) and sat down with the Voter Registration Committee of the Polish American Congress to complete the required application.
Shown here recording their personal data for them is Frank Milewski, president of the Downstate N.Y. Division of the Polish American Congress (center left) and Chris Rybkiewicz, chairman of the Voter Registration Committee. Following the pattern it set last year, the committee is once more setting aside Sunday mornings to visit Catholic Churches which have a significant Polish American membership and offer their parishoners a quick and convenient way to file for voter eligibility. "These churches have many parishoners who have recently become American citizens and we try to make sure they don't delay their privilege to vote," said Rybkiewicz. Msgr. Zendzian is also chaplain of the Downstate N.Y. Congress.
